Basic Function
  • The Detox Nurse provides feedback and oversight to CRI-Help's Detox, Intake, and Technician Departments regarding clients’ health statuses during their treatment episodes.
Responsibilities
  • Monitor and assess clients’ detoxification processes.
  • Provide nursing care and assist in the pre-admission, admission, treatment, and discharge processes for clients.
  • Provide medication training and oversight to Detox Technicians and Residential Support Technicians.
  • Receive MD orders and transcribe them into clients’ charts.
  • Observe clients’ self-administration of medications and treatment as prescribed by written MD orders.
  • Assess for clients’ medication reactions and medication adherence.
  • Assist in medically clearing clients for Detox and Residential levels of care.
  • Clear clients to volunteer in the kitchen, and to use the gym.
  • Monitor and review medication tapers for Detox clients.
  • Conduct utilization reviews with managed care organizations and other third-party payers.
  • Review Detox and Residential medication logs, reviewing for medication errors, providing corrective supervision when necessary.
  • Measure vital signs and record results.
  • Complete necessary client documentation, logs, maintenance reports, and incident reports.
  • Maintain a minimum of 65% DMC billing productivity per month.
  • Assist with general Detox Unit duties.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ned by The Director of Nursing.
Skills / Knowledge
  • Must have an advanced understanding of substance use and psychological disorders.
  • Must understand detoxification protocols, and related care, including symptoms and medications.
  • Must be able to conduct ASAM, CIWA, and COWS assessments.
  • Must be able to accurately record information and prepare reports.
  • Must be able to properly manage medications.
  • Must have experience working with diverse populations.
  • Must be able to properly conduct required assessments.
  • Must be able to navigate CRI-Help’s Electronic Health Record (EHR) system.
  • Must be computer proficient.
  • Must have advanced knowledge of HIPAA.
  • Must be familiar with medical/psychiatric problems common to clients with substance use disorders.
  • Must be able to communicate effectively with clients, treatment team, and outside entities.
  • Must have an in-depth knowledge of CARF, DHCS Alcohol and / or Other Drug Certification Standards, and Drug Medi-Cal regulations.
  • Must be bilingual (English / Spanish).
Education / Training
  • Preferred:
    Licensed Registered Nurse with the State of California, Department of Consumer Affairs, Board of Registered Nursing
  • Minimum Requirement:
    Must be currently registered with California Board of Vocational Nursing.
  • Must possess active, classroom CPR and First Aid Certification or BLS Certification.
Experience
  • Must have experience working in a Substance Use Disorder (SUD) facility.
  • Must have two or more years of clinical nursing experience, preferably in substance abuse treatment.
